Myclobutanil Market Segmentation by Application

Myclobutanil, a systemic fungicide widely used in agriculture, horticulture, and ornamental crops, finds application across various segments based on its unique properties. In the agricultural sector, Myclobutanil is primarily utilized for protecting crops such as fruits, vegetables, and cereals from fungal diseases. Its effectiveness in controlling powdery mildew, rusts, and botrytis makes it a valuable tool for farmers striving to enhance crop yield and quality. Additionally, Myclobutanil's application extends to horticulture where it plays a crucial role in maintaining the health and appearance of ornamental plants, trees, and shrubs by combating fungal infections efficiently.

Moreover, the industrial segment witnesses significant usage of Myclobutanil in preserving timber and wood products from decay caused by fungi. By inhibiting the growth of wood-destroying fungi, Myclobutanil helps in prolonging the lifespan of wooden structures, furniture, and other wood-based products. Regional Analysis of the Myclobutanil Market

In North America, the myclobutanil market has witnessed steady growth due to the increasing demand for high-quality agricultural produce. The United States dominates this region, driven by the presence of advanced farming practices and a well-established distribution network. Additionally, strict regulations on pesticide residues on crops have propelled the adoption of myclobutanil as a key fungicide in the region.

Across Europe, the myclobutanil market is characterized by stringent regulations governing the use of pesticides in agricultural practices. Countries like Germany, France, and Spain are major consumers of myclobutanil, primarily in vineyards and fruit orchards. The emphasis on sustainable farming practices and the rising preference for organic produce have further fueled the demand for myclobutanil in this region.
